Panera Bread 4177 in Orlando has accumulated 265 violations across 31 inspections since 2016, averaging 8.5 per visit. The facility has not been shut down but faced one disciplinary action resulting in a $200 fine. Fire safety records document one violation involving a fire panel displaying a trouble light. The most frequently cited violations involve food contact surfaces, consumer advisories, and proper cooking temperatures.
